Financial Investment and Payment Options

Affordable Tuition Structure

Pulse Radiology Institute offers clear and competitive tuition for Parole, MD students, with complete education investment of $23,250 that includes complete educational components and supplies needed for comprehensive program completion. Our structured payment schedule commences with a accessible minimal $100 registration fee and a $5,000 down payment, continued by convenient monthly payments of only $900 for the duration. This financial plan enables Parole, MD students to graduate free from student debt, avoiding the debt load that often accompanies conventional higher education. The graduation fee of only $150 is due before graduation, completing the complete program cost.

An MRI technologist is a specialized healthcare professional trained to operate mag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) scanners and prepare the scan results that physicians rely on for accurate diagnosis. Unlike many medical careers that require years of study and long, unpredictable schedules, MRI technology provides a unique balance of technical expertise, patient care, and work-life stability.

To step into this role, you’ll need to complete an accredited MRI program—typically through an associate’s degree or higher in radiologic technology or a related field. Accredited programs often include both coursework and clinical experience, ensuring students graduate with the knowledge and hands-on skills required to succeed. From capturing quality images to guiding patients through procedures, MRI technologists play an essential role in today’s healthcare system.

Responsibilities That Make a Difference

The primary duty of an MRI technologist is to ensure scans produce high-quality images that help doctors diagnose medical conditions. This isn’t as simple as pushing buttons on a machine. It requires a deep understanding of anatomy, imaging protocols, and patient care.

Some key responsibilities include:

  • Operating, adjusting, and maintaining the MRI scanner to ensure accurate and reliable images.

  • Screening patients by reviewing their medical history and checking for implants or devices that may pose risks during the scan.

  • Explaining the procedure clearly and addressing patient concerns to reduce anxiety.

  • Positioning patients properly so the scan captures the needed views without distortion.

  • Administering contrast dyes in certain cases to improve the clarity of the images.

  • Collaborating with physicians to review and evaluate images for diagnostic purposes.

  • Maintaining detailed records of scans and patient information.

Each scan contributes to critical decisions about diagnosis and treatment, which means the technologist’s accuracy and professionalism directly affect patient outcomes.

The Benefits of Becoming an MRI Technologist

Predictable Schedules

One of the biggest draws of this career is its structured schedule. Unlike emergency medicine or nursing, MRI technologists often work standard hours, particularly in outpatient clinics or imaging centers. Appointments are usually scheduled in advance, so you’ll know what your workday looks like ahead of time. This makes balancing personal and professional life much easier compared to other healthcare roles.

Shorter Education Pathway

Another advantage is the relatively quick pathway to entering the field. While doctors and nurses may spend many years completing degrees and clinical training, MRI technologists can often start working within one to four years, depending on their chosen program. Most begin with an associate’s degree, though bachelor’s and master’s options exist for those who want to advance further.

Certification is another step that sets candidates apart. The American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) offers certification for MRI technologists, and while alternate pathways exist, ARRT remains the most recognized and respected credential. Employers look for this certification because it demonstrates both competency and commitment to the profession.

Engaging and Varied Work

Far from being repetitive, MRI technology offers a dynamic work environment. Each patient brings unique needs, conditions, and challenges. Some days you may be working with orthopedic cases, while others involve neurological scans or abdominal imaging. This variety keeps the work engaging and gives you the opportunity to develop a wide skill set.

Beyond operating scanners, technologists interact with patients daily, answer questions, and provide reassurance to those who may be nervous. This combination of technical and interpersonal tasks makes the job both meaningful and rewarding.

Why Education and Certification Matter

While the career offers great benefits, the path to becoming an MRI technologist requires effort and commitment. Accredited programs provide the training needed to balance patient care with technical expertise. Coursework typically includes anatomy, physiology, MRI physics, safety protocols, and patient communication. Clinical rotations then give students the chance to practice in real-world settings, working alongside licensed technologists.

Completing an accredited program not only builds confidence but also makes you eligible for certification exams. With ARRT certification in hand, you’ll be more competitive in the job market, better prepared for long-term success, and positioned for advancement opportunities.
